Avoiding Common Mistakes When Shopping for Used Heavy Equipment
When shopping for a pre-owned bobcat for sale in Colorado, you must know that not all devices are reliable. So, pay attention to what you buy.
Essential tips:
·
Check
the engine
To check if the engine
of the second-hand equipment you want to purchase has pressure leaks higher
than the normal range, open the engine's oil filling cover and put your hand on
top of the lid. If you feel a high pressure, then the engine should be checked
more carefully in a workshop because there is a possibility that it will wear quickly,
and the air and fuel will mix.
·
Check
the hours of operation
Despite popular
opinions that as long as a machine is maintained very well, its age matters
less, you must know that wear is inevitable, sooner or later. Try to find out
the actual hours of operation of the machine you want to purchase. This is also
important if you want to sell it at some point.
·
Check for
visible signs of welding
Any visible weld is a
bad sign when it comes to heavy equipment. No matter how well it was done, that
area is a vulnerability. For welds in critical places, asking for a warranty or
replacement of the component is essential.
